When it comes to ethical financial planning and advice we realise that 'one size doesn't fit all' and that our clients may have differing advice needs, depending on where they are on their own financial journey. Therefore, ethicalfutures offers a range of advisory services designed to meet the varying requirements of people who seek our help.

For clients who have a particular aim, such as setting up an ethical pension or arranging an ethical mortgage to buy a house, our Basic service will focus on your current needs. However, many clients come to us because they want help in 'sorting out' their current finances or because they want to plan for retirement. In these cases, our ethicalfutures Standard and Advanced financial planning services will help you focus on where you are now and how to achieve your future plans.

In our initial meeting we'll discuss these services in greater detail and help you decide what sort of service will suit your current needs. Whatever level of advice we're giving you, we'll normally:

- Review your current situation and see how your existing
arrangements fit in with your future plans;
- Share ideas with you about possible options and agree a way forward;
- Discuss what 'ethical' means to you and how these issues might
relate to our proposals;
- Research various options and prepare a report and recommendations;
- Present our recommendations verbally and in writing;
- Complete any paperwork with you and process this with the providers.

Once you’ve made the effort to plan an ethical future - it makes sense to keep it on track. That's why we also offer a regular review service.

Costs:
Much as we enjoy our work, we need to earn a living too. We offer a choice of remuneration options which include fees, commissions or a combination of both. This means that we'll be paid either on a fixed or 'time cost' fee basis for work carried out, or by commission paid by the provider of the plans we arrange for you. Whichever way we’re paid, we fully disclose all costs and charges of our recommendations, so you can see exactly where we make our money. Meetings:
We normally meet in our offices in Edinburgh, but if that’s inconvenient, or if you have restricted mobility, we can arrange to visit you instead. We also find that many of our more distant or remote clients prefer to communicate by phone or email.
